Denver Broncos 2025: History, Achievements, Notable Players, Rivalries, Schedule, Starters and More

The Denver Broncos were established as a charter member of the American Football League (AFL) in 1960. ​Making their their inaugural Super Bowl appearance in 1977 (Super Bowl XII), they were defeated by the Dallas Cowboys. ​The arrival of quarterback John Elway in 1983 marked a significant turning point for the franchise, leading to multiple Super Bowl appearances and back-to-back championships in the late 1990s. ​

The Broncos secured consecutive Super Bowl victories in the 1997 (Super Bowl XXXII) and 1998 (Super Bowl XXXIII) seasons. ​In the 2015 season, the Broncos won Super Bowl 50, defeating the Carolina Panthers. ​Linebacker Von Miller was named the Most Valuable Player of Super Bowl 50 for his outstanding defensive performance. ​In 2024, rookie quarterback Bo Nix made history by becoming the first rookie in Broncos history to be named AFC Offensive Player of the Week. Denver Broncos Achievements

  • The Broncos have won eight American Football Conference (AFC) championships and three Super Bowls -1998, 1999, and 2016.
  • The Broncos have been one of pro football's biggest winners since the merger of the American and National Football Leagues in 1970.
  • In their 14th season in 1973, the Broncos under Coach John Ralston finished 7-5-2 for their first winning season ever. Thus started a trend that saw the Broncos fall below the .500 mark only three times in the next 20 seasons.
  • The Broncos captured their first world championship with a victory over the Green Bay Packers in Super Bowl XXXII.

  • With a victory over the Atlanta Falcons in Super Bowl XXXIII, Denver accomplished what only five other teams had achieved — back-to-back Super Bowl championships.
  • With the signing of future Hall of Famer Peyton Manning in 2012, the Broncos remained extremely competitive in the football world until his retirement in 2016.
  • In his four seasons with the Broncos, they appeared in two Super Bowls, winning Super Bowl 50 over the Carolina Panthers 24-10.

Denver Broncos Notable Players

  • Patrick Surtain II (Cornerback): Surtain had an exceptional year, earning the AP NFL Defensive Player of the Year award—the first Bronco to do so since 1978. Recording 45 tackles, 11 pass deflections, and four interceptions, including a 100-yard pick-six against the Raiders.
  • Quinn Meinerz (Guard): Meinerz's performance on the offensive line earned him a spot on the AP First-Team All-Pro.

  • Marvin Mims Jr. (Wide Receiver/Punt Returner): Mims led the NFL with a 15.7-yard punt return average among players with at least 10 returns.
  • Bo Nix (Quarterback): In his rookie season, Nix threw for 3,775 yards and 29 touchdowns, leading the Broncos to a 10–7 record and their first playoff appearance since 2015.
  • Nik Bonitto (Linebacker): Bonitto's pass-rushing prowess resulted in a second-team All-Pro selection and a starting spot in the 2025 Pro Bowl Games.
